Teen Jailed for Racist Rampage Outside Yorkshire Mosque

An 18-year-old has been locked up for 26 months after racially and religiously aggravated harassment outside a North Yorkshire Islamic centre.

Flag-Waving Fury Ends Behind Bars

Judge Sean Morris slammed Martin’s actions, telling him he had “disgraced” the English flag, which “belongs to everyone in this country.”

Judge Sends Strong Message to Youth

“This calls for an immediate prison sentence – there has to be an element of deterrence so other young men aged 18, in work and with no previous convictions, realise that actions have consequences. Whether online or on the street, the courts will keep the peace by deterring others from such action,” said Judge Morris.

The judge also warned that Martin’s threats to start a fire near the centre could have had “fatal consequences.”

Serious Charges and Shocking Resistance

  • Racially and religiously aggravated harassment
  • Possession of an article with intent to destroy or damage property
  • Obstructing or resisting a police officer in the execution of their duty

Martin pleaded guilty to all charges after being arrested at the scene, where he resisted officers before custody.

Community on Edge

The incident caused alarm among local residents near the Islamic centre in North Yorkshire. The judge stated the sentence serves as a clear warning that such hateful behaviour will not be tolerated.
